Thailand Hosts Dental Meeting of International Defence Forces

BANGKOK, Sept 20 (TNA) - About 300 dentists of defence forces from 27 countries held their annual meeting for the first time in Thailand, enabling them to exchange dentistry knowledge and strengthening cooperation between the participating countries. Presiding over the opening ceremony of the annual World Dental Congress at the Royal Thai Navy Convention Hall was Deputy Defence Minister and also Army Commander-in-Chief General Udomdej Sitabutr who told the participants that the Royal Thai Army founded dentistry services for the Thai armed forces in the kingdom. The meeting will give an opportunity to the participants to exchange knowledge on dentistry and innovation in the field as well as strengthening cooperation among the armed forces, said Gen. Udomdej. Thailand is hosting the meeting for the first time and major issues which would be discussed include threats, including from nature, new diseases and terrorism. Medical cooperation is, therefore, essential between countries. (TNA)
